The Legacy of the 1990 Soundtrack
The 1990 soundtrack for Aashiqui is widely considered a cultural touchstone that revitalized the romantic musical genre in Bollywood. Its enduring popularity is often attributed to the melodic compositions of the duo, which moved away from the dominant disco sounds of the 1980s to reintroduce soulful, orchestral-backed melodies.
